WANTED: creative young people in the Central West

SpeakOut is calling for expressions of interest for 22 - Creative Pathways in the Central West.

22 will offer creative skills and development opportunities for young people in Central West Queensland.

Young people (14 to 26 years of age) looking for a great opportunity to develop skills and career pathways in visual art, graphic design, sound, music and video are encouraged to apply.

22 young people will be chosen from towns such as Blackall, Barcaldine, Longreach, Tambo and Winton to participate in this exciting initiative that commences on April 7 and continues part-time until mid-July.

The program will cater for students with delivery structured around school holidays and also project-based support in their own community.

Expressions of Interest close on 29th February and the application form and fact sheet can be downloaded from the 22 program page.
